Output 84bf942e9722a84fd23f813db8364d75210f1c0a172f4695cc1de45825dbe10a:0

value
1189590
script pubkey
OP_0 OP_PUSHBYTES_20 c12e60835e26fca6d540f0f11001a515942524a5
address
bc1qcyhxpq67ym72d42q7rc3qqd9zk2z2f992y4ecu
transaction
84bf942e9722a84fd23f813db8364d75210f1c0a172f4695cc1de45825dbe10a
spent
true